Микроконтроллеры | AVR начинающим - вопросы и ответы |
|
---|---|---|
Link: правда хотелось бы иметь 12 разрядов в АЦП |
|
|
Alexey: Утверждать не буду, но может оказаться, что из 12 р-в, реально получиться использовать 10 |
|
|
Снова требуется помощь "зала"... Есть МК Tiny13. МК прошивается нормально и работает в схеме. Теперь хочу снизить рабочую частоту до 128КГц - меняю соответствующие фузы и прошиваю их. Чип становится не видимым для программатора. После ручного выбора типа МК в программаторе и нескольких циклов установки-перезаписи фузов (биты - по умолчанию), МК оживает и снова становится виден программатору. ЧИП можно снова перепрошивать и работать. Но только на частотах 9,6МГц или 4,8МГц. При попытке выставить частоту 128КГц чип снова "ломается". фузы выставлены следующим образом: Собственно, меняются только два фуза: CKSEL0 и CKSEL1. Подскажите, пожалуйста, как выйти из положения? Что я не так делаю? |
|
|
После прошивки Вы проверьте работу мк, он по идее должен работать, а не опознаётся потому что программатор чё то там от 1МГц ниже может его не видеть. Обратно то Вы же принудительно его фузы устанавливаете на большие частоты. Подобное что то было, пришлось даже светодиодик задействовать и подобрать частоту мигания, а то с 4 МГц в 100кГц замучился ждать и функционирование видеть. Сумбурно и давно как то это было, но попытайтесь воспользоваться тем что есть. Да, это было с Mega8. |
|
|
Нет, после прошивки на 128КГц МК не работает в схеме. |
|
|
Не помню уже что делал. Но по логике сначала зашейте только программу на большей частоте, а потом только фузы. Вообще я после таких сложностей от низких частот отказался, просто мои схемы не критичны по питанию. Прочитать и верификацию сделать то же не удастся, что там записано после фузовой записи. Но на большой частоте до фузов, это возможно. Опять же по идее, а что на самом деле... |
|
|
DWD: При попытке выставить частоту 128КГц чип снова "ломается". |
|
|
viczai: Но по логике сначала зашейте только программу на большей частоте, а потом только фузы. Так и делал. Alexey: Частота программировния должна быть в 4 раза ниже частоты кристалла И как мне её понизить? |
|
|
проверьте и подтвердите еще раз фузы: CKDIV8 - прошит - тактовая делится на 8 (частота 16кГц) - поменяйте на противоположное. |
|
|
DWD: И как мне её понизить? |
|
|
Форум про радио — сайт, посвященный обсуждению электроники, компьютеров и смежных тем. pro-radio.online | Обратная связь |
© 2003—2025 |